PESHAWAR
The City Traffic Police Peshawar organized a traffic rules awareness seminar at Jamrud Khyber School, educating students on road safety measures and responsible driving practices. The session was led by SP City Riaz Khan Khalil along with the education team of City Traffic Police Peshawar. A large number of teachers, students, and staff attended the seminar.
During the event, SP City Khalil and his team briefed students on road safety, the importance of zebra crossings, seat belt and helmet use, and key driving rules and precautions. He told students that using seat belts and helmets while traveling can significantly reduce traffic accidents and prevent loss of life.
“City Traffic Police regularly visit different institutions to raise awareness among students about traffic laws, aiming to reduce accidents and ensure public safety,” Khalil said.
Chief Traffic Officer Dr. Zahidullah, in a press release issued from Traffic Headquarters Gulbahar, urged motorists to always wear seat belts, maintain lane discipline, and remain mindful of other vehicles. He stressed avoiding mobile phone use while driving.
“Traffic accidents can only be controlled through strict adherence to traffic laws. An organized traffic system reflects a civilized society, and professional training is key to handling any situation effectively,” Dr. Zahidullah stated.
He added that compliance with traffic rules is essential to curbing accidents, and that professional training enables better response to road emergencies.
